Understanding Rain Percentages: What They Really Mean

Weather forecasts often include a percentage that indicates the likelihood of rain, but many people misunderstand what these percentages genuinely signify. The common misconception is that a 50% chance of rain means it will rain in 50% of the forecast area or that it will rain for 50% of the time. However, the reality is much more nuanced and can lead to confusion when planning daily activities. In this article, we will delve into the misinterpretations surrounding rain percentages, exploring their true meaning and why understanding this information is crucial for effective daily planning.

The Misinterpretation of Rain Percentages in Weather Forecasts

Many individuals perceive rain percentages as a straightforward indication of whether they will need an umbrella. When a forecast states a 70% chance of rain, one might infer that there is a significant likelihood of getting wet. However, this interpretation lacks depth. A 70% chance of rain means that, based on similar weather patterns in the past, it rained in 70% of those cases. This does not imply that every individual in the area will experience rain; rather, it indicates a statistical likelihood based on historical data. Consequently, people might find themselves caught off guard because they assumed rain was guaranteed.

Furthermore, rain percentages can vary widely depending on the geographical area being forecasted. For instance, a 30% chance of rain in a desert region may have drastically different implications than the same percentage in a tropical zone. The context, including humidity and previous rainfall, shapes how these percentages should be interpreted. Thus, a lack of understanding regarding these environmental factors can lead to poor decision-making regarding outdoor plans, potentially resulting in unnecessary cancellations or changes.

Lastly, the timing of rain is another critical element often overlooked in the interpretation of rain percentages. The percentage reflects the probability of rain occurring at any point during the forecast period, which can span several hours or even a day. For instance, a forecast might indicate a 60% chance of rain throughout the day, but if the likelihood is concentrated in a one-hour window, those planning a picnic might find themselves caught in a sudden downpour despite having perceived a moderate risk overall. Understanding this aspect can help individuals better gauge when to prepare for rain while still allowing for enjoyable outdoor activities during drier periods.

Why Accurate Rain Probability Matters for Daily Planning

Understanding rain percentages is essential for effective daily planning because they influence decision-making regarding a range of activities, from commuting and errands to events and sports. For example, a higher probability of rain may prompt someone to drive rather than walk to work or to carry an umbrella while out. Conversely, a low percentage might encourage individuals to schedule outdoor activities without fear of disruption. The ability to accurately interpret these percentages can lead to more informed choices, enhancing overall daily productivity.

Moreover, accurate rain probabilities take into account the local weather patterns that can significantly impact daily life. For those living in areas prone to sudden weather changes, such as coastal regions or places with complex topographies, understanding the nuances of rain forecasts becomes even more critical. A failure to adapt to these probabilities can lead to increased risks, particularly for outdoor workers or individuals engaging in recreational activities where sudden rain can pose safety hazards. Accurate interpretations empower people to make timely adjustments to their plans, thus ensuring their safety and comfort.

Lastly, a thorough understanding of rain forecasts can also contribute to environmental sustainability. For instance, farmers and gardeners rely on accurate weather predictions to optimize irrigation and planting schedules. When rain percentages are well understood, agricultural practices can be adjusted to conserve water and improve crop yields. Similarly, event planners can mitigate waste and logistical challenges by accurately assessing weather conditions, leading to reduced environmental footprints. Thus, the implications of understanding rain percentages extend beyond individual convenience to encompass broader societal and environmental considerations.
